China Zhejiang Hangzhou Alibaba Cloud
Websites on 47.114.0.76
- Domain names that have been bound:
- 2022-11-03-----2025-09-11jnx999.com
- 2023-03-28-----2024-08-23www.chuboshi88.com
- 2023-03-28-----2024-02-25www.jnx999.com
- 2023-04-06-----2023-04-06www.yncs998.cn
- 2022-05-18-----2023-03-28www.cqchuboshi.cn
- 2020-09-08-----2022-09-16chuboshi88.com
- 2022-04-24-----2022-04-24njcbs88.com
- 2020-11-08-----2022-03-29ypss88.com
- 2021-07-27-----2021-07-27www.jscbs88.com
- website server lookup history
- qq.com
- ici5j8.axshare.com
- 4rr.com
- www.hansaplast.com
- azureinternalupdates.com
- xxqd.coocm.com
- adobefileshare.com
- 729191.com
- www.uplay.com
- www.337tv.com
- virtualworldsapinner.com
- m.ananxx.com
- www.ae59.com
- mydropboxbackup.com
- www.999cbcb.com
- api.21590.cc
- kx.zvtx.xyz
- a34p.xyz
- api.lzvjy.com
- www.561kk.com
- hosting ip address lookup history
- 98.244.177.146
- 139.196.147.158
- 37.230.108.62
- 113.128.52.48
- 52.215.53.90
- 139.198.166.122
- 3.209.36.168
- 34.92.163.191
- 58.216.221.143
- 45.199.68.195
- 154.201.198.70
- 200.48.7.34
- 104.238.116.221
- 85.13.144.103
- 47.97.48.57
- 47.95.11.163
- 38.182.224.118
- 23.224.84.159
- 117.34.212.240
- 121.62.16.180
